What Exactly is Cryptocurrency? A Simple Explanation
Let’s break it down. Cryptocurrency is essentially digital money. Unlike traditional currencies like the Euro, which are controlled by banks and governments, cryptocurrencies are decentralized. This means they operate on a technology called blockchain, a public and transparent ledger that records all transactions. Think of it like a digital record book that everyone can see (though your personal information is usually kept private). Popular cryptocurrencies include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and many others. The value of these currencies fluctuates based on market demand, just like stocks or other investments. The key takeaway is that crypto offers a different way to handle your money, potentially with more privacy and control.

Getting Started: How to Use Cryptocurrency in Online Casinos
Ready to jump in? Here’s a step-by-step guide to using cryptocurrency in online casinos:
- Choose a Cryptocurrency: Research different cryptocurrencies and choose one that you’re comfortable with. Bitcoin and Ethereum are popular choices, but others like Litecoin can also be used. Consider factors like transaction fees, speed, and the casino’s accepted currencies.
- Get a Crypto Wallet: You’ll need a digital wallet to store your cryptocurrency. There are various types of wallets, including software wallets (on your computer or phone), hardware wallets (physical devices), and online wallets (hosted by third-party providers). Choose a reputable wallet that suits your needs and security preferences.
- Buy Cryptocurrency: You can buy cryptocurrency on a cryptocurrency exchange. Popular exchanges include Coinbase, Binance, and Kraken. You’ll need to create an account, verify your identity, and link a payment method (like a bank account or credit card).
- Find a Crypto-Friendly Online Casino: Not all online casinos accept cryptocurrency. Research and choose an online casino that supports your chosen cryptocurrency. Check the casino’s reputation, licensing, and game selection.
- Deposit Cryptocurrency: Once you’ve chosen a casino, go to the deposit section and select your cryptocurrency. The casino will provide you with a wallet address. Copy this address and paste it into your crypto wallet to send the funds.
- Start Playing! Once the deposit is confirmed, the funds will appear in your casino account, and you can start playing your favorite games.
- Withdraw Your Winnings: When you’re ready to cash out, go to the withdrawal section and select your cryptocurrency. Enter your wallet address and the amount you want to withdraw. The casino will process the withdrawal, and the funds will be sent to your wallet.
Important Considerations and Cautions for Irish Players
While using cryptocurrency in online casinos offers many benefits, it’s essential to be aware of the risks and take precautions:
- Volatility: The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ate significantly. This means the value of your deposits and withdrawals can change rapidly. Be prepared for potential gains and losses.
- Security: Always use strong pass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and store your crypto in a secure wallet. Be wary of phishing scams and only use reputable exchanges and casinos.
- Regulation: The regulatory landscape for cryptocurrencies is still evolving in Ireland. Stay informed about the latest developments and any potential tax implications.
- Research: Thoroughly research any online casino before depositing your cryptocurrency. Check its licensing, reputation, and terms and conditions.
- Responsible Gambling: Always gamble responsibly. Set a budget, stick to it, and never gamble more than you can afford to lose. If you feel you have a problem, seek help from organizations like Problem Gambling Ireland.
